This smoothie contains:
- Coconut water – provides nutrients and antioxidants
- Pineapple – source of Vitamin C and antioxidants
- Strawberries – high in vitamins, fiber, and antioxidants
- Spinach – rich in vitamins and minerals, aids in detoxification
- Peach Yogurt – source of protein and probiotics
- Ground Flaxseed – provides Omega-3 fatty acids and antioxidants

| Servings | Prep Time |
| 2 servings | 5 minutes |

- 1 cup pineapple
- 1 cup frozen strawberries
- 1 container peach yogurt
- 2 cups spinach
- 4 Tbsp flaxseed
- 2 cups coconut water
- Combine all ingredients in blender.
- Blend thoroughly.
- Enjoy!
I am lactose intolerant and used dairy free peach yogurt for this recipe. I created this recipe, however, to include traditional peach yogurt, so feel free to substitute!
